Henry,
Yes, I had complications with my ablation, but keep in mind that I am 6 feet tall and 140 pounds AND female. That in itself creates a challenging situation for ablation dr.'s -- I was told that I have very small veins and heart. That doesn't mean it will happen to you. All of the cardiologists I saw at CC said that I was a very rare case and that they had not seen anything like it before. It is surely not common. I have had two previous ablations/EP Studies with absolutely no complications at all. I just happen to have been part of a very small percentage (2 or 3% I believe) of people undergoing an ablation experiencing complications.

Plus, I can't express what NSR has done to change my life. I played on our church softball team last week. I even hit one out into the outfield - and ran! I can easily say that what I went through to get here ... every aweful second of it was worth it -- and I'm just getting started!
